The Rangers‘ 10-point road streak was snapped last night in Detroit. For the fourth time all season and the first since November, the Rangers have lost 3 straight games.

This will be quick. 

Halak wasn’t good in the net, nor was anyone on the team. 

Blueshirts outshot the Red Wings 10-7 but didn’t generate many chances.

In the second period they outshot Detroit 13-8.

Trockeck tied the game but the Rangers gave up two goals by the end of the third period. 

The Rangers took five penalties in the third period. Way too many down two goals. Detroit scored a fourth goal about five minutes into the third that sealed the game.

The Rangers play Saturday afternoon in Washington at 1pm.

Notes:

Rangers only dressed 11 forwards and seven defensemen. Jake Leschyshyn and Vitali Kravstov were held out of this one because of “roster maintenance”.

Both scratches were most likely due to trade talks via multiple reports. Rumors have increased about Patrick Kane’s connection to Broadway. The outside noise and the weird roster construction may have gotten to the Ranger’s locker room last night. There is no guarantee a trade will come in the next 24 hours since the Rangers are battling with limited cap space. Would not be surprised if this talk continues until next Friday’s deadline.
